Rauf Arashukov, serving a life sentence, received an additional 10 years

Former senator from Karachay-Cherkessia, Rauf Arashukov, who was sentenced to life imprisonment, received an additional 10 years in prison. He was found guilty of bribing an employee of the Black Dolphin prison. The court also fined him 120 million rubles and confiscated the bribe—3 million.

According to investigators, Arashukov attempted to bribe a prison employee to obtain preferential treatment: more phone calls, visits with family members, and packages, as well as the opportunity to choose his job.

Federation Council member Rauf Arashukov was arrested in 2019. In December 2022, a court sentenced him and his father, Raul Arashukov, to life imprisonment for criminal activity and contract killings. During his sentence, the former senator repeatedly tried unsuccessfully to secure a contract with the Ministry of Defense to participate in the "SVO."
